Sidewalk pressure cleaning involves using high-pressure water to remove dirt, grime, algae, moss, and stains from concrete or stone walkways. This service helps restore the appearance of sidewalks, making them look cleaner and more inviting. It also prepares surfaces for sealing or other treatments, ensuring a longer-lasting clean. Professional contractors use specialized equipment to safely clean different types of paving materials without causing damage, providing a thorough and efficient cleaning process.
This service is particularly effective for addressing common problems like slippery surfaces caused by moss or algae buildup, which can pose safety hazards. It also helps eliminate stubborn stains from vehicle leaks, dirt accumulation over time, and discoloration caused by weathering. Regular sidewalk pressure cleaning can prevent the buildup of debris and organic growth that accelerate deterioration, helping to maintain the property's curb appeal and safety. Homeowners often turn to this service when sidewalks look dull, stained, or feel unsafe due to slippery moss or algae.

The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Pressure Cleaning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mandeville, LA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Pressure Washing Jobs - Typical costs for routine sidewalk cleaning in Mandeville range from $250 to $600. Many local contractors handle these standard jobs efficiently within this range, which covers most residential walkways. Larger or more detailed projects may cost more, but most fall into this middle band.
Medium-Scale Projects - For more extensive sidewalk cleaning or multiple areas, prices often range from $600 to $1,200.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to refresh larger walkways or patios, with fewer jobs reaching beyond this range. Service providers usually offer packages within this tier for added value.
Larger or Complex Jobs - Larger projects, such as commercial sidewalk cleaning or heavily stained surfaces, can cost between $1,200 and $3,000. While less frequent, these jobs may involve additional prep work or equipment, increasing the overall cost.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- Complete sidewalk replacement or extensive repairs generally start around $3,000 and can exceed $5,000 for large-scale or intricate work. These are less common and usually reserved for significant damage or aging infrastructure, with costs varying based on scope and materials need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What surfaces can Sidewalk Pressure Cleaning improve? Sidewalk pressure cleaning can effectively remove dirt, stains, algae, and moss from concrete, brick, and stone surfaces to restore their appearance.
Is Sidewalk Pressure Cleaning safe for surrounding plants and landscaping? Professional contractors use techniques and equipment that minimize impact on nearby plants and landscaping during sidewalk cleaning.
How often should sidewalks be pressure cleaned? The frequency of sidewalk cleaning depends on local conditions and foot traffic, but regular maintenance can help prevent buildup and staining.
Can pressure cleaning remove stubborn stains from sidewalks? Yes, experienced service providers can often remove tough stains such as oil, rust, and mildew with appropriate pressure and cleaning solutions.
